SUBJECT:
Model 171.454/456/458/473
Model 203.040/061/064/065/261/264/740/764,
as of VIN A034000, F018700 and R001000
Model 209.365/375/376/465/475/476
Rumbling Noises While Driving Over Bumps or On Rough Roads
If you receive customer reports in the above model vehicles of rumbling noises while driving over bumps or on rough roads, the cause may be that the rubber mount on the torque strut is cracked and losing fluid. To resolve, replace the bushing only (not the torque strut). Refer to WIS document AR33.15-P-0160P.
